SIMULATION AND AI IN COMPUTER-AI DED TECHNIQUES ...
Transcript of SIMULATION AND AI IN COMPUTER-AI DED TECHNIQUES ...
| ^ v
SIMULATION AND AI IN COMPUTER-AI DED TECHNIQUES
PROCEEDINGSOFTHE 1992 EUROPEAN SIMULATION SYMPOSIUM
NOVEMBER 5-8, 1992 THE BLOCKHAUS
DRESDEN GERMANY
EDITED BY W. KRUG
A. LEHMANN
\&» Ö<"C,O ) Organized by: Ins i, | The Society for Computer Simulation International
in Cooperation with: EuSQ CASS, JSST and EUROSIM
Printed in the USA
TABLE OF CONTENTS
PROGRAM COMMITTEE iv
PREFACE vii
I. INVITED KEYNOTE PRESENTATiONS
Factory Automation and Simulation: Future Perspectives Leon F.McGinnis 3
Modelling Strategies and Knowledge Based Systems in Development and Design H.Grabowski, S.Rude and A.Gittinger 11
Computer Hardware and Software Structures for Systems Design and Simulation Richard N.Zobel 19
I I . NEW MODELLING CONCEPTS AND TECHNIQUES
IIa. Special Modelling Approaches
Structured Modelling Methodology for CASSE (Computer-Aided System/Software Engineering) Janis K.Tenteris and Viesturs J.Zulis 33
A Knowledge-Based Framework Supporting the Validation Process of Simulation Models Leonhard P.Schnepf 39
Event-Driven Simulation of Fuzzy Delay Models M.Smaili, N.Giambiasi and J.F.Santucci 44
Archer's Compiler for the Generation of Bond-Graph Models from Different Descriptions of Physical Systems P.Remy, A.Azmani and G.Dauphin-Tanguy 49
Simulation of Dynamic Systems Using Volterra Integral Equations
Dmitry Maksarov and Andrey Matveev 54
IIb. Petri Net Methodologies
Active Objects Approach to Simulation of Combined Petri Net and Queuing Models Helena Szczerbicka and Peter Ziegler 61
Basic Algorithms for Event-Oriented Simulation of Petri Net Performance Models Antje Bauer 66
On the Hierarchical Evaluation of Stochastic Petri Nets with Waiting Time Resonance Guenter Klas 71
Numerical Solution of Sparse Singular Systems of Equations Arising Due to the Analytical Evaluation of Large Petri Net Models Uwe G.Seidel, Manfred Lohner and Heike Vierheilig 76
llc. Petri Net Applications
Evaluation of Fault-Tolerant Systems Using Stochastic Petri Nets and Fault Trees Beate Specker 83
Modelling the Performance of Multibus II Coupled Multi-Processor Systems Using Generalized Stochastic Petri Nets Christoph Wincheringer 88
Modelling, Simulation and Animation with the Discrete Petri Net - Based Simulator IGENJA F.Breitenecker, A.Javor and P.Kopacek 93
Performability Evaluation of Fault-Tolerant Real-Time Systems Using Stochastic Petri Nets Francois Simon and Roland Lepold 98
ESS'92 vii November 5-8, 1992
lief. Simulation in Parallel Processing
Simulation of Learning Automata Networks on Distributed Computers Franciszek Seredynski, Joao Paulo Kitajima and Brigitte Plateau 105
Distributed Simulation for Parallel Systems Emilio Luque, Remo Suppi and Joan Sorribes 110
The Operation and Control of Large Parallel Simulations on a Network of Sun Workstations using CSTOOLS™ Philip E.R.Galloway 114
Simulating Intelligent Processes in a Parallel Hardware Environment Richard R.Meijer and Eugene J.H.Kerckhoffs 119
Statistical Synchronization: A Different Approach of Parallel Discrete Event Simulation Gyorgy Pongor 125
The Model Interconnection Concept and Its Effect on Parallelisation of Simulation Models G.Schuster, F.Breitenecker and I.Husinsky 130
An Automatic Partitioning, Runtime Control and Output Analysis Methodology for Massively Parallel Simulations Krzysztof Pawlikowski and Victor Yau 135
He. Specific Applications
A Simulation-Based Decision Support System for Venturing at the Front Gurdev Singh, Sonjoy Singh and Ashok Singh 143
Nonlinear Limitations in Electronic Circuits: A Modelling Approach Burkhard Voigt, Heinrich Wilkens and Ernst-Helmut Horneber 150
Modeling Stochastic Three Dimensional Wind Load Applied on Rotational Blades Samir Dous, Abdel-Moaty Fayek, Ralph C.Huntsinger and Jacques Driviere 154
Three Models to Obtain Off-Line Performance Analysis of Real-Time Applications
Emmanuel Mesnard and Yvon Trinquet 159
llf. Special Tools and Languages
Personal Prosim; A Fully Integrated Simulation Environment R.W .Sierenberg and O.B.de Gans 167
The State-Oriented Viewpoint for Discrete Event Simulation - Foundation of the Model Description Language SIMPLEX-MDL-Peter Eschenbacher 174
SINEMA: A Simulator for Network Management in Circuit Switched Networks Hans F.Van Oortmarssen and Wim G.van Golstein Brouwers 179
SADE: A Simulation Package for Digital Communications Antonio Artes-Rodrigues and Anibal R.Figueiras-Vidal 184
III. ARTIFICIAL INTELLIGENCE IN SIMULATION
lila. Object-Oriented Approaches for Systems Modelling
An Object-Oriented Model of a Spreadsheet Harm Bakker and Peter J.Braspenning 193
The Network Modelling Support Environment Peter J.Whysall 198
The Use of Object-Based Techniques in a Multi-Lingual Simulation Framework Malcolm Corbin and Peter Birkett 203
ESS '92 viii November 5-8, 1992
An Example of Knowledge Representation in Mechanical Design Using the Object-Oriented Methodology G.Colombo, U.Cugini and F.Mandorli 208
Object-Oriented Programming in the Development of Real-Time Rotorcraft Simulations Jerry Murray 215
Integrated Object-Oriented Modelling of Products and Facilities Krassimir Dimitroff and Christian-Andreas Schumann 220
Object-Oriented Views for Using Knowledge in Simulation
Susanne Mutter 224
IIIb. Knowledge-Based Modelling
Knowledge-Based Modelling of the Behaviour and the Structure of Dynamic Systems Hubert B.Keller and Thomas Weinberger 231 A Concept for the Design and Analysis of Computer Systems in a Knowledge Based Environment Uwe Langer 236
Knowledge-Based Modeling of Stochastic Processes in Computing Systems Klaus Irmscher 241
A Knowledge Based Tool for the Planning and Diagnosis of Technological Parameters for Are Welding R.Bernhardt, W.Landvogt, M.Scherb and G.Schreck 246
An Intelligent Man-Machine Interface for Interactive Simulation of Industrial Processes M.Mostefai 253
Evaluation of the Thermal System Energy State Based on an Object-Oriented Pascal Implementation.
Aleksander I.Kirii and Tzanko D.Tzanov 257
lllc. Artificial Neural Nets
NEURO-CAD A New Approach to Describe Complex Artificial Neural Networks P.Hamilton 263 Simulating Dendritic Growth - A Contribution to Understand Schemes of Artificial Neural Networks. P.Hamilton 268
Neural Nets and Fuzzy Logic; How to Identify Application Areas for These Technologies in Today's M-CAE Environments Rudolf Stricker 273
On the Virtue of Unlimited Parallelism in a Neural Network
Jacques H.J.Lenting 278
II Id. Graphics
Automatic Animation Generation for Special Purpose Simulators Marvin S.Seppanen 285
Automatic Layout Optimization Using 3D-Simulation
Christoph Woenckhaus and J.Milberg 290
llle. Special Applications
Simulating a Traveler - A Heuristic Approach to Routing in Large Communication Networks Armin A.Mikler, Vasant Honavar and Johnny S.K.Wong 297 MARS: Modelling a Multi-Agent Scenario for Shipping Companies Martin Buchheit, Norbert Kuhn, Jörg Muller and Markus Pischel 302
The Use of AI in Simulating and Delivering Plant Protection and Safety Archie Taylor 307
ESS'92 ix November 5-8, 1992
Actor Approach Interests to Fulfil Man-Machine Interaction Requirements G.Motet and F.Terral 312
A Generic Petri Nets Based Hierarchical Model for the Evaluation of Strategies in the Control of Paper Mills Finishing Systems. CValentin 317
IV. INTEGRATED PRODUCT AND PROCESS MODELLING (CAD/CAM/PPS/CIM)
IVa. Structures and Environment
Planning of Enterprise-Related CIM Structures K.Mertins, M.Rabe and R.Jochem 327
Distributed Simulation of Object-Oriented Models in CIM-Environments Dieter Haban and Markus Maier 332
Modeling Specifications in Dynamic Flowsheeting M.A.Piera, M.J.Fuente and C.de Prada 337
Procedures and Tasks at the Integrated Manufacturing of Precision Forged Workpieces Eckart Doege 342
Modelling Environment for Manufacturing Systems Based on the Rewriting Logic
Martine Coz and Ammar Attoui 345
IVb. CIM/CAD
Simulation Tools for Decision-Making Michael Schebesta and Wilfried Krug 353 Communication of Shape and Kinematic Information from CAD to Robot Simulation Arnold Ludwig 357
Numerical Simulation of Metal Forming
G.Landgraf, K.-H.Modler, J.Brummand and M.Ziegenhorn 362
IVc. Application of Knowledge-Based Simulation
SIMULEX- Solving Rescheduling Problems by Knowledge-Based Simulation Reimund Beiz 371 A Knowledge-Based Prototype for Scheduling and Simulation of Flexible Manufacturing Systems Guiseppe D'Alessandro and Nicola Magaletti 376
The Knowledge Based Simulation of Complex Manufacturing Processes Stephan Weinmeister and Lutz Junghanns 381
Integration of Design and Production Engineering using a KBS for Route Generation and Design Cycle Optimization Paul G.Maropoulos 386
Modelling the Rearrangement of Production Equipment Based on Reliability Data Acquired by Automatic Failure Diagnosis Ulrich Klages 391
IVd. Assembly Systems and Plants
The SIMPLEX II Model Bank ISIS and its Graphical User Interface, - Modell ingof Production Plants Karin Reger and Chengyan Shi 397
Simulation of Hybrid Assembly Systems Wolfgang Schweizer and Peter J.Rally 403
ESS '92 x November 5-8, 1992
IVe. Control Systems
ISPE An Integrated Simulation and Prototyping Environment for Factory Control Development Hans Vollbrecht 411
Objects, Constraints and Expert Simulation of Manufacturing Systems Rachid Ikni and Marie-Helene Chiloup-Bekaert 416
Hierarchical Supervisory Control and Process Management System Maria Paliouri , 420
Simulation of Control Strategies for Transport Systems
Stephanie Abels and Georg Liedl 426
IVf. Product and Process Modelling
Evaluation and Generation of Forging Design Ruies by Visco-Plastic Simulation: A Feasibility Study E.SIeeckx, R.Willems and J.P.Kruth 433 Simulation of Manufacturing Systems by Using XCELL+ Simeon Simeonov 438
4D-Laser Scanning for Integrated Product- and Process Modelling Marinos loannides and Aloysius Wehr 443
Case Study on the Application of the CIM-OSA Modelling Methodology for Manufacturing Process Modelling Marcos Wilson Aguiar and Richard H.Weston 450
A Framework and Toolkit for Manufacturing Systems Simulation Linked to Integrated Information Systems Gearoid Lane, T.Noel Fegan, Christian Kruse and Barbara Millward 455
V. SIMULATION AND OPTIMIZATION
Va. Special Algorithms and Tools
On the Simulation of a Pursuit Game as a Way to Deal with Constraint Satisfaction Problems A.Quilliot and S.Godano 465
The Linkage of Simulation and Optimization by the SIMPLEX II Experiment Description Language Jochen Wittmann 470
Optimization Tools in a Continuous Dynamical Simulation Language Maria Jesus de la Fuente, Cesar de Prada and Pastora Vega 475
Two-Stage Optimization of Simulation Models
Yury A.Merkuryev and Vladimir L.Visipkov 480
Vb. Manufacturing Systems
Optimization of Manufacturing Reliability and Efficiency Through Manufacturing Analysis Virginia Ann Minolli and Fulvio Rusina 487
Design of an Extensible Manufacturing Simulator Peter Ball and Doug Love 491
Modelling a Driving System for a Printing Machine by Using The Simulation Tool MOSAIK/ERS-CO
Oliver Bleisch, Olaf Beyer and Wilfried Krug 496
Vc. Energy Systems
Decision Modelling with Interfuel Substitutional Processes Martin Christian and Nils Empacher 505 Numerical Control of an Energy Demand Model Francisco Gordillo, Miguel Tora, Salvador Valero and Javier Aracil 510
ESS '92 xi November 5-8, 1992
ASDEX-Upgrade Tokamak Emulator for Test of Control System and Shot Programme
H.Richter, R.H.Cole, M.Fitzek, K.Luddecke, G.Neu, G.Raupp, DZasche and T.Zehetbauer 514
Vd. Practical Applications to Technical Systems
Analysis of Computer-Automated-Assorting Systems with Monorail and Vehicles Soemon Takakuwa 521 Computer Simulation for Optimizing the Structure and the Parameters of Hydraulic Systems Gennady K.Borovin and Dmitry N.Popov 526
Simulation of Optimal Control and Filtering of an Industrial China Clay Dryer B.L.DrewandR.S.Burns 531
Modelizing Intermodular Communications in Automation Systems by Employing a New Transformation Based Simulation Model Josef Schlattmann 536
A Harbour Simulation with SIMAN/CINEMA and the Pros and Cons of Animation
Heinz L.Prekel 540
Ve. Practical Applications to Non-Technical Systems
Simulation of the Macroeconomic Development - An Econometric Growth Model for Nigeria Bernhard Bosl 543
Generating Patient Arrivals with GPSS for an Outpatient Scheduling System with Severe Patient Unpunctualities Xiao-Ming Huang and Andrew G.H.Thompson 548
VI. CONCURRENT ENGINEERING
Industrial Training with Simulation Games Jaime Eduardo Villegas and Martin Sjolin 555
An Open Queueing Network Model of Manufacturing Systems with Independent Production Buffers Kai Furmans 560
Simulation of Enterprises Wil l i Bernhard 566
VII. SIMULATION RESEARCH IN THE CIS
Simulation Model of Discrete Manufacturing and Its Application for Design of Automatic Enterprises Lev V.Massarsky 575
Methods of Imitational Experiment Designing Sergey M.Ermakov 580
The Main Development Tendencies for Simulation Tools and Their Applications Gerard Jonin, Ervins Ozolins, Janis Sedol and Victor Supe 585
The Programming System Based on User Languages Maintenance Tamara N.Galagan, Vladislav V.Gusev and Vasily V.Yaremenko 590
On Some Aspects of Mathematical Simulation in Complicated Systems Anatolii I.Astrovskii, Ivan V.Gaisbun and Genadii P.Kuznectov 595
Elements of Intelligent Control of Simulation Experiments Leonid S.Yampolski, Sergey L.Yampolsky and Alexander A.Lavrov 600
An Intellectual Interface for Data Conceptual Modelling in CASSE (Computer-Aided System/Software Engineering) Viesturs J.Zulis, Alexander A.Danilov and Janis K.Tenteris 605
A Methodology for Hierarchical Modelling of Technical Systems Janis Grundspenkis 609
Author Index 615
ESS '92 XII November 5-8, 1992